
Two new ATVs are now in Australia - and they couldn't be more disparate if they tried.
The first is Kawasaki's KFX450R featuring aggressive-looking Monster Energy graphics in a similar style to the ZX-6R sportsbike and KX450F motocrosser.
The KFX450R is powered by the 2008 version of the KX450F engine, has an aluminium frame and retails for $13,999.
Meanwhile, Suzuki's range of KingQuad farm ATVs has now expanded to seven with the release of the KingQuad 500 4x4 Power Steering.
The ATV is also equipped with a limited-slip front differential, CVT-type automatic transmission fully independent, double wishbone front and rear suspension, and a rear sway bar.
Available in a red livery, the Suzuki KingQuad 500 4x4 Power Steering is available for $12,790.
